Income Polarization Index
Description
Description: The PaF income polarization index as proposed by Duclos J. Y., Esteban, J. and Ray D. (2004). "Polarization: concepts, measurement, estimation". Econometrica, 72(6): 1737–1772. The index may be computed for a single or for a range of values of the \alpha
-parameter and bootstrapping is also available. In all cases, we first divide the data by \mu^{1-\alpha}
, where \mu
is the mean (income), as described in Duclos, Esteban and Ray (2004). If you want to make the index comparable to the Gini index you should divide the alienation component (and the paf eventually) by 2.
